Reasons To Paint Your Home Before Listing It

Real Estate Blog

If selling your house this year is a goal you have, you may want to get started with some tasks around your house to prepare it for sale. One of the main tasks to consider doing is repainting your house. This could include not only the inside of the house, but it may also include the outside too, and here are some of the top reasons real estate agents recommend repainting a house before listing it.

Paint covers imperfections

The first reason you should repaint your house is to cover up the imperfections and stains on your walls. No matter how hard you may try to keep your walls clean and free of stains and problems, this task is almost impossible. Walls get dirty, and they need a fresh coat of paint every now and then. If you look at your walls and see imperfections or dirt, you should plan on repainting them before you list the house for sale.

Paint looks nice

A lot of people love owning a home because they can make the home theirs. In other words, a person can customize the home to their own tastes, and this often involves painting walls the colors a person likes. The problem with this is that many people do not like the colors other people like. For example, if you love the color red and paint your dining room this color, there might be a few people that like this color, but most people may not like it. By choosing to repaint your home, you can stick with colors that would appeal to almost everyone, and this typically means choosing colors that are light and neutral. Colors such as tan, ivory, or light gray are often good options to choose as you plan to repaint your home, simply because most people will appreciate these colors.

Paint smells good

Paint has a very fresh, new smell to it, and this is another reason you should consider painting your home. When you apply a fresh coat of paint to all the walls, it will not only make the rooms look nicer and newer, but it can also help improve the smell of a home. New paint makes a house smell newer and fresher, and that is another reason to paint your house before selling it.
